I recently picked up a 3-ton beam clamp for some heavy-duty lifting tasks in my workshop, and I have to say, it’s been a solid investment.Setting it up is straightforward. You just slide it over the beam and tighten it up with the screw mechanism. It’s definitely built for heavy use; the construction feels really robust, and you can tell it’s made to last.Once I got it secured, I was impressed with how stable it felt. I’ve used it with both a chain hoist and a lever hoist, and in both cases, it held the load steady without any slipping or shifting, even when lifting close to the max capacity.The clamp’s adjustability is a plus, allowing it to fit a variety of beam widths, which adds to its versatility.One thing to note, though, is that it’s pretty heavy, which is great for stability but can be a bit of a workout when you’re trying to install it on higher beams. Also, while the manual tightening process gives you peace of mind, it can be a bit time-consuming compared to quicker, pin-style clamps.Overall, if you need something reliable for heavy lifting tasks and you don’t mind the manual setup, this 3-ton beam clamp is a great choice. It’s a workhorse that does exactly what it’s supposed to do, and I feel confident using it for some pretty hefty loads.

As it happens, our 100+ year old home was elevated 8' above grade for flood protection and the frame is now mounted on 6" steel I-beams. It isn't every year that we get flooded but when we do, this will easily lift my outboard engine free and clear of possible flooding. It also isn't every year that I need to hoist an engine out of a vehicle, but it has happened and this is plenty strong for that, too!I like that it includes an inspection certificate for testing above the part's rated capacity. This isn't a small piece of equipment - it will be great for anything I can throw at it. The jaws open and close smoothly and are very secure on my steel. While I would use extreme caution putting much torque on it front -to-back, or any torque at all side-to-side, the ability to have a hoist point essentially where ever I could possibly want it is fantastic ... the possibilities endless. A great acquisition that will be brilliant any time it becomes useful at all!
